Transaction 57780872ec3c91fc553019dbc920f7362cf6bef680a143d8a7a655a82978fb65

1 Input
2 Outputs
  • 57780872ec3c91fc553019dbc920f7362cf6bef680a143d8a7a655a82978fb65:0
  • value  3782978
    address  12kwsbGrZxRR3BXCxpmr3rKKSdT3TWsjDd
  • 57780872ec3c91fc553019dbc920f7362cf6bef680a143d8a7a655a82978fb65:1
  • value  713890
    address  3CA6Z92LFuJucDJBWifAynkTySAVfJnJDm